Apple Plans Camera-Equipped AirPods for 2027 AI Push

Key Points
- โขNew AirPods will feature integrated camera technology.
- โขThe product is designed to integrate with Apple's AI device ecosystem.
- โขOfficial launch is currently scheduled for late 2027.

๐ Enhanced Key Takeaways
- โขThe camera-equipped AirPods are designed to provide a constant stream of visual information to a revamped Siri, enabling it to understand its surroundings and offer more personalized, contextual reminders and detailed directional guidance.
- โขApple secured a patent in July 2025 for integrating cameras into AirPods for proximity detection and 3D depth-mapping applications, potentially leveraging technology similar to Face ID's dot projector.
- โขThe new AirPods are anticipated to physically resemble the AirPods Pro 3 but will feature a larger stem to accommodate the integrated camera technology.
- โขTo address privacy concerns, the device will include an LED indicator that illuminates whenever visual information is being streamed to Siri.
- โขApple's broader AI strategy emphasizes on-device processing, utilizing its custom Apple Silicon chips and Neural Engine architecture to optimize hardware, operating systems, and AI models as a unified system.

๐ ๏ธ Technical Deep Dive
- Apple's patent for camera-equipped AirPods suggests the optical system could use multiple light sources and detectors to recognize proximity to objects and determine their type.
- The system might capture images at a resolution of approximately 240p, feeding them into a detection model similar to how current AirPods process audio for wake words or environmental cues.
- Apple's third-generation Foundation Models (AFM 3 Core Advanced) utilize an innovative architecture that stores 20-billion-parameter model weights in NAND flash memory rather than solely in DRAM.
- This architecture, termed "Instruction-Following Pruning (IFP)," involves a smaller model predicting which "experts" (portions of the larger model) to load from flash into DRAM on a per-prompt basis, circumventing DRAM capacity limitations for on-device AI.
- Future AirPods may incorporate gesture detection based on antenna impedance measurements, potentially allowing for swipes and taps to be sensed via radio antennas, aiming to reduce device bulk and latency compared to current capacitive sensors.
- Patents also describe AirPods with advanced biosensors capable of monitoring electroencephalography (EEG), electromyography (EMG), electrooculography (EOG), heart function, blood volume pulse, skin conductance, and perspiration, using active electrodes on replaceable tips and reference electrodes on the stems.
